Breakfast Quick Bread Recipes to Make Mornings Yummy
Made like a monkey bread or pull bread, this easy Sausage, Egg & Cheese Brunch Cake is made with canned biscuits, cheddar, breakfat sausage and eggs. It's a stunner to serve at showers, ladies' events or just a leisurely family weekend that needs a little something special!
There’s nothing better than a big, fluffy muffin packed with fresh fruit for a leisurely weekend breakfast or brunch. And these Farmstyle Buttermilk Strawberry Muffins are guaranteed to deliver on all counts! Plump red strawberries, rich buttermilk and just the right amount of “home” will have you convinced these muffins are fresh from the farm.
Easy homemade Blackberry Buttermilk Biscuits add a whole new level of amazing to breakfast, brunch, even dessert! Loaded with plump, ripe blackberries, topped with a bright & zesty lemon glaze and just the right amount of buttery goodness, these berry-loaded biscuits are the something special you’ve been looking for!
What good southerner can resist anything named hummingbird? Moist and tender Hummingbird Banana Bread is loaded with sunny pineapples, ripe bananas, sweet coconut and buttery pecans. Just like the classic southern Hummingbird Cake, this dense quick bread will be your new favorite for a little taste of the tropics!
Triple Berry French Toast Muffins are like mini french toast casseroles baked in muffin cups! Loaded with strawberries, blueberries, blackberries and a vanilla-y egg custard, these muffins are perfect for breakfast on-the-go, holidays, Mother’s Day and brunches. They are such an easy way to serve French Toast!
Fluffy pillows of canned biscuit dough, fried up golden brown and dusted with powdered sugar, are the perfect short cut for creating melt-in-your-mouth New Orleans-style Beignets. Crisp on the outside, soft and tender on the inside, these bite-sized doughnuts add a little Louisiana flair to your dessert line up, party eats or brunch menu.
These are the BEST apple muffins! They are completely, 100%, leisurely Saturday morning with a cup of coffee, coffee cake kind of extra- warm, cozy and everything an apple recipe should. But most importantly, these apple muffins are easy to make! With a recipe similar to Monkey Bread, these pull-apart apple muffins bake up in their own caramel sauce & are filled with apple pie filling, cream cheese & pecans.
These unbelievably fluffy and tender muffins will make you forget they are absolutely loaded with good stuff- like shredded carrots and zucchini! Lightly sweetened with brown sugar & cinnamon, made super moist with sour cream and sprinkled with the nutty crunch of walnuts, these Delicious Carrot Zucchini Muffins are the perfect go-to for breakfast or afternoon snack!
Light, fluffy and slightly sweet, these Glazed Orange Buttermilk Biscuits are bursting with bright, citrusy flavor from sugared orange zest and a tart orange glaze. As good as any scone, these “sunshine biscuits” are perfect for brunches, afternoon coffee and weekend breakfasts. Plus, I’m sharing all my secrets and tips for fool-proof biscuits in this very easy-to-follow homemade biscuit recipe!
This easy banana bread recipe is a simple standout when it comes to this classic loaf! Whipped up with brown sugar, pecans and sour cream and topped with rolled oats, this recipe guarantees the absolute best, most moist slice of homemade banana heaven around!
Tender, moist with a sweet crackle crust and loads of chunky apples, this Cinnamon Apple Quick Bread is drizzled with a cinnamon glaze and filled with all the warm, sweet flavors you’d expect from an old fashioned recipe while still being easy to make!
Enjoy bold lemony flavor with this easy Lemon Monkey Bread recipe & its rich lemon curd glaze. Canned biscuits, a sprinkle of sweetness and our secret ingredient– jello (that’s right)– make it so easy. Outrageously delicious, moist and full of tart lemon flavor, you’ll swear you’ve captured a bit of sunshine with each bite.
This easy Chocolate Chip Banana Bread recipe is loaded with just the right amount of sweet, ripe bananas, melted chocolate chips, sour cream and brown sugar. It’s the perfect moist and tender bread for breakfast with coffee, a weekend snack with tea, even as dessert after your favorite meal!
This is the best pumpkin muffin recipe! Light and tender with warm spices, these soft muffins are full of real pumpkin with an easy streusel topping of brown sugar, pecans, cinnamon and pumpkin seeds for a genuine bakery/coffee shop experience at home!
You’re going to love this easy recipe for gingerbread muffins with bakery style tops and crunchy sparkling sugar! Warm spices and rich molasses are sure fill your home with inviting holiday aromas as these muffins bake, making delicious promises of the delightful treats to come! Tender, moist and just a little bit spicy, these simple homemade muffins are perfect for parties, breakfast or brunch all throughout the holiday season.
